  • Alex Palmer was a BBC Manchester DJ who interviewed Albert Tatlock about plants on regimental badges during the Great War in 1971. During the interview, Albert - wearing his old war uniform - ignored Alex's questions entirely and talked about his experiences on the battlefield instead, and comrades he had fought with, despite Alex and Alf Roberts's attempts to keep him on topic. The interview turned into an argument between Albert and Minnie Caldwell over trivial details about people they knew decades ago, including which of Charlie Horrocks's legs was blown off and whether another man was married twice or three times. Despite this, Alex eventually got all the material he needed.
